What is an Interface?
An interface is not a class. It is an entity that is explained by the word Interface. An interface has no implementation; it only has the signature or in other words, just the definition of the methods without the body. As one of the similarities to abstract class, it is a contract that is used to explain hierarchies for all subclasses or it defines specific set of methods and their arguments.
